I liked KS a lot. Through my first play, I actually didn't land a single girl's route and ended up failing Act I, which makes me wonder why I had the confidence to play VNs anymore after that. But I did land Rin first, and while I love her route to this day, I can't really say she was my favorite. Honestly what I enjoyed about KS the most was the fact that it focused on a multitude of characters (in this case the girls) who you already know face problems, yet also focused on the protagonist equally so in a way that didn't derail the who idea behind the game. It was a good balance in my opnion of showcasing everyone's struggle.

 

If I could say one thing I didn't like about the game, it's the fact that there really isn't any sort of connectivity to the whole story. To me the game is sort of meant to be played like a video game: you pick a route, beat the game, and call it a day. Sure you could go back and experience all the routes but they don't really relate to one another on a grand scale. Actually it was very disheartening playing the other routes after your first because the amount of foreshadowing they did regarding the other routes felt painful. I know what Rin is going through, why do you need to hint at that fact in Emi's route when I can't do anything about it? :(

 

Overall though, rant aside, it's a good game and will always have a spot in my heart.
